
Now, me being a Smores fanatic and not really liking fudge much myself, I did half of this recipe Fudge Smores...Even better! That way your true fudge fans can have their simple chocolate fudge and those of you who like a little more and dont like just plain fudge can eat the other half!
So its super simple..
In a small calphalon or non stick pot over the lowest heat possible add:
-3 tbsp of unsalted butter (room temperature and cut into small cubes)
-1 cup of semi-sweet chocolate morsels
-1/2 cup of dark chocolate (or bittersweet chocolate) morsels
-1/2 cup of regular chocolate morsels
-1 can of sweetened condensed milk
-1 tsp of vanilla extract
Stir constantly for about 7-8 minutes...it takes a little while, but i promise it will eventually all melt! Just don't get impatient and turn up the heat cus then youre in trouble ;)
When it's all melted remove from heat and set aside.
Then line a small square pan with foil paper, letting the edges fall over on sides.
Grease the foil lined pan on bottom and all sides with a little butter using the help of a paper towel.
If you want to do the smores: on half the pan, put down Graham cracker squares and then place small marshmallows on top.
Then pour fudge on pan evenly spreading it to all edges.
Refrigerate for 2 hours and then using your left over foil on the sides pick up the fudge and remove the foil from under it. Cut into even squares.
